The hidden world of American communism can now be examined with the help of documents from the recently opened archives of the former Soviet Union. Interweaving narrative and documents, the authors of this book present a convincing new picture of the Communist Part of the the United States of America (CPUSA), providing proof that it was involved in espionage and other subversive activitives. 16 illustrations.

One of the best features of this book is that it was written after the KGB opened its files to the world. This enables the authors to evaluate accurately many of the suspicions, claims, accusations, and theories proffered during the Cold War. It puts to rest a lot of liberal and conservative assertions and denials.
